    sabre350Z reacted to SolarNova in 21:9 1440 display? Which and why? Shoot!   
    @sabre350Z
     
    IPS displays look terrible in dark rooms (due to IPS glow), and dont look as good displaying dark scenes. VA is better in that regard.
     
    However VA has a hard time with pixel transition speeds of dark transitions, resulting in ghosting, whilst IPS is more even across all transitions.
